Car of Egyptian diplomat blown up in Libya's Tripoli

A car belonging to an Egyptian diplomat was blown up near his home in the Libyan capital Tripoli on Monday, a day after two people died in bombings authorities blamed on supporters of the country's deposed leader Muammar Gaddafi.

 

Security sources told Reuters a homemade device exploded underneath the vehicle of the embassy's first secretary Abdelahim Rifai. No one was hurt in the attack. The sources described the blast as a "criminal act". (Reuters)
